Ernie Els opens new course on Oahu

Ernie Els has officially opened Hoakalei, a new 18-hole championship layout on Oahu’s Ewa Plain. The course plays over 7400 yards from the tips, and features seashore paspallum grass, which can be irrigated with salt water. Water hazards appear on 14 of the 18 holes on the course.
